Toggle navigation
Home
Contact
Add Your Business
Download Business Data
Ranches in 58267 Northwood, ND
2 businesses found
Jd Ranch
2932 4th Avenue Ne , 58267
Phone:
(701) 587-6034
Beaver Creek Mini Ranch
150 40th St Ne , 58267
Phone:
(701) 371-1723